Chad Balthrop • John 6:22-24
Our appetites can fuel our strengths or feed our vices. On the day after He fed the 5000, the morning after He walked on water, the crowd came, seeking Jesus. After hearing His words, their day ended, leaving Jesus. The appetites that drove them to Him became the obstacles that kept them from believing in Him. Jesus said, “I am the bread of life.” Enjoy a meal you’ll always remember with a man you’ll never forget. Trust every appetite to the One who satisfies every need.
